CIM 270 - Interactive Media Project

Prerequisites or corequisites: CIM 200 and CIM 230 and CIM 250 This project-oriented course will require students to actively participate in a group interactive media project, which will require each student to analyze the problem; write a project proposal; design, produce and gather assets for the project; prototype and create a project; and test and evaluate the final project. 3 hrs. lecture, 2 hrs. lab/wk. This course is taught in the spring semester.
